    **Northrop Grumman Mission Systems** is seeking a **Senior Test Technician** to join our **Unclassified Test and Repair Team** at our **Troy Hill** site located in **Elkridge, MD** .

    What You’ll Get to Do:

    + Conducts technical analysis of product implementations, modifications, and enhancements in accordance with customer specifications

    + Install, calibrate, and maintain electronic communication equipment at various customer sites

    + Troubleshoots and resolves complex systems and/or complete test set-ups to locate and repair defective areas on-site and at client facilities

    + Communicates with internal and external customers, Program Managers, and executives

    + Construct, test, operate, analyze, and modify complex systems

    + Aids in the creation and modification of technical publications and procedures

    + Plan, layout, develop and construct experimental and prototype devices and test equipment working with very general incomplete information

    + Perform initial procedural tests on new and/or changed equipment, make modifications as required, record and analyze data, and supply reports and test specifications

    + Work, test, and troubleshoot on high voltage systems up to 100K volts

    + Recommend empirical design changes on components, units, and systems

    + Accurately identify operational problems, difficulties and deficiencies and suggest operational changes to improve timeliness, efficiency, and performance

    + Develop methods and techniques for effectively monitoring various tests on a systems level

    + Provide information, guidance, training and direction to lower classified personnel, and internal/ external customers

    + Make design change recommendations to improve producibility and maintainability

    + Provide Program Office and management with status reports showing percent complete and estimated completion dates

    + Work from various forms of documentation such as engineering drawings, sketches, and engineering change notes, and frequently from verbal information

    + Check work for compliance to drawing specifications and configurations periodically during the assembly process

    + Perform complete mechanical assembly of various basic units and assemblies to established procedures

    + Support maintaining the test equipment by repairing or making interfaces to test units for repair, this can include soldering

    Basic Qualifications:

    + High School Diploma or GED plus 6 years of electronic/technical experience, OR military experience plus 4 years of electronic/technical experience

    + Formal training in electrical systems testing, repair and maintenance

    + Test and troubleshoot RF systems and or Radar systems

    + Prior experience working with electronic and computer principles and techniques

    + Must possess a valid Driver’s License with no suspensions or restrictions

    + Experience with wiring, assemble and test LRUs and SRUs

    + Read engineering drawings and schematics

    + Troubleshoot down to the component level

    + Carry out tasks with limited resources, documentation, or engineering support

    + Repair or modify test equipment to test the incoming repairs

    + Perform basic soldering

    + Ability to physically perform essential functions including lifting, stooping, kneeling, crouching, reaching, balancing, walking, and standing

    + Ability to lift, carry, move, and use equipment up to 50lbs

    + Use a variety of hand tools including crimpers and strippers

    + Working knowledge of computers and proficiency with Microsoft Office applications

    + Candidate must currently have, and be able to maintain an Active U.S. Government DOD Secret Clearance

    Preferred Qualifications:

    + Associate’s Degree or higher in a STEM field

    + Military experience

    + Experience with SAP and GOLD

    + Experience working with the FAA, DoD or other government agency
